Disney Animation: The Illusion of Life (later republished as The Illusion of Life: Disney Animation) by Frank Thomas and Ollie Johnston.

This is not just an "animation book". It's an amazing volume on visual storytelling, written by two of the key animators at Disney during the Golden age of American animation.

Tutankhamun's knife was 'made from meteorite iron'
BBC News
A dagger entombed alongside the mummy of the Egyptian pharaoh Tutankhamun was made with iron that came from a meteorite, researchers say.

V for Vendetta by Alan Moore.

A story originally created to serve as a warning of what could possibly arise from the Thatcherite government of the 1980s, V for Vendetta has stood the test of time as one of the premier works of the comic book medium. A story that tells a tale of tyranny and the valiant effort made to thwart it that's as timeless as it is harrowing.

Satanism and Witchcraft: The Classic Study of Medieval Superstition by Jules Michelet.

Originally published in Paris as "La Sorcière ("The Sorceress"): The Witch of the Middle Ages" in 1862.

A turning point on the 19th century politics and perception surrounding witchcraft.
